Not sure what to buy your little darlings? Take a look at the top ten toys and suggestions for every age group from toddlers to teenagers.
Interactive toys are popular this year from the high tech to good old fashioned board games.
Here are a selection of the toys that are expected to be the most popular this Christmas.

TOP TEN TOYS FOR 2006:
- Deal or No Deal Board Game
- Bratz Diamond Dollz
- Roboreptile
- MP3 Players
- Doctor Who Cyberman Voice Changer
- Doctor Who 10" Radio Control K9
- Cars - Fast Talking McQueen
- Tamagotchi
- Air Hogs Zero Gravity Control
- Nintendo Wii
- Chart according to Toys R Us. Nearest store is on the A4 Bath Road in Brislington, Bristol.
